Support for Marginalized Individuals for Livelihood and Enterprise (SMILE): Composite Medical Health for Transgender Persons is a central scheme run by the Ministry of Social Justice and Empowerment. It gives complete health cover to transgender people across India through the Ayushman Bharat TG Plus program. Every eligible person gets insurance cover of up to ₹5,00,000 per year, which takes care of medical treatment, hormone therapy and sex reassignment surgery in a fully cashless way.

The scheme is part of the bigger SMILE umbrella scheme and started on 12th February 2022. The government has kept it running and released revised scheme rules that are valid till 31st March 2028. Transgender persons who hold a valid certificate from the National Portal for Transgender Persons can use this cover at all empanelled government and private hospitals in India.

SMILE Composite Medical Health for Transgender Persons

This scheme bridges a big gap in healthcare by offering insurance through the well-known Ayushman Bharat network. It covers gender reaffirmation surgery, hormone therapy and the post-operative care that comes with it. Whether a person needs routine care or specialised transition-related treatment, the cover is designed to meet the medical needs with dignity and financial support.

The Government of India pays 100% of the approved medical expenses. There is no need to pay anything from pocket at the hospital, because the billing is handled directly between the empanelled facility and the National Health Authority. This makes quality care easy to access for transgender people who earlier had trouble getting proper treatment.

Benefits

The scheme gives transgender people solid medical support through the points given below:

  • Health insurance cover of up to ₹5,00,000 per year under the Ayushman Bharat TG Plus program, which is one of the main health cover schemes in the country.
  • The package covers the full needs of gender transition, including hormone therapy, gender reaffirmation surgery and the follow-up care after surgery.
  • All approved medical treatments are given on a cashless basis, so the person does not face any money problem at the time of treatment.
  • The Government of India pays 100% of the approved medical expenses, so the beneficiary does not have to spend anything from own pocket.
  • Benefits can be used at all empanelled government and private healthcare facilities spread across India.

Eligibility

To get benefit from this scheme, a person only needs to meet these simple conditions:

  • The applicant should belong to the transgender community of India.
  • The applicant should hold a valid Transgender Certificate issued through the National Portal for Transgender Persons.
  • The applicant should not already be getting similar health or money benefits from any other central or state government insurance scheme.

Application Process

Getting the health benefit is simple. Follow these steps:

STEP 1 - First get the official Transgender Certificate and Identity Card through the National Portal for Transgender Persons. This certificate is the main document required for joining the scheme. A detailed guide on how to apply for the certificate is available on the Transgender ID Card Application Form page.

STEP 2 - After getting the certificate, visit an empanelled hospital or a Common Service Centre (CSC). These centres work through the existing Ayushman Bharat network to deliver the service.

STEP 3 - Show the Registration ID or the serial number from the Transgender Certificate to the help desk staff. They check the details in real-time through the official Beneficiary Identification System.

STEP 4 - Once the check is done, the person is issued an Ayushman Transgender Health Card. This card lets the beneficiary get medical services easily at any empanelled facility in the future.

Documents

Keep the following documents ready to complete the process without any delay:

  • Transgender Certificate And Identity Card: This is a required document issued by the National Portal for Transgender Persons.
  • Registration or Certificate Serial Number: This number is needed so the staff can check the eligibility of the person on the system.
